Quality Standards
Registered ILA Scotland learning providers must, as a minimum requirement, meet one or more of the following quality standards stipulated by Skills Development Scotland (SDS):
- In receipt of funding from the Scottish Funding Council through having recognition of good standing regarding Quality Assurance Agency Scotland (QAAS) for Higher Education and/or recognition of good standing regarding the requirements of HM Inspectorate of Education (HMIE)
- Scottish Qualifications Authority (SQA) approval as an SQA-approved centre
- Approved learndirect scotland branded learning centre.
These standards provide a clear and explicit basis for understanding the quality management systems and processes which will need to be applied in your provision of ILA Scotland-funded learning opportunities.
